Alternatively, you can clone the AtmProc2025 repository on your laptop and install the required environment using conda, mamba or micromamba:
- Go to the directory where you want to clone the repository. As an example:
cd /home/ghiggi/courses- Clone this repository:
git clone git@github.com:ltelab/AtmProc2025.git
cd AtmProc2025- Install the dependencies using
conda,mambaormicromamba:
micromamba env create -f environment.yml- Activate the
lteconda environment:
micromamba activate lte- Create the
lteipykernel for Jupyter with:
python -m ipykernel install --user --name=lte-
Launch the Jupyter Notebook interface with
jupyter notebook, navigate to theAtmProc2025/Exercise_radardirectory, and open the fileExercise_radar.ipynb. -
To execute correctly the Jupyter Notebook, in the top menu bar select
Kernel>Change Kernel...and switch the kernel fromPython 3 (ipykernel)tolte.
Now you are ready to start the exercice !
